On September 13, 2021, a preparatory course for the youngest scholarship holders began at the John Paul II Foundation House in Lublin. 19 people from Belarus, Kyrgyzstan, Ukraine and Uzbekistan take part in the meeting.
At the beginning of the course, Fr. Jan Strzałka and Fr. Robert Ptak warmly welcomed all participants gathered in the auditorium. The classes began with a written test in Polish and individual conversations with the participants. Lectures will be conducted by professors of the Catholic University of Lublin: prof. dr hab. Beata Obsulewicz-Niewińska and dr. hab. Anna Czapla. The youth also had the opportunity to meet Dr. Witalij Rosowski, a specialist in the Admission Office of the Catholic University of Lublin, to discuss matters related to studying at the Catholic University of Lublin.
